This time, I spent three days and two nights here: one day in Tucson and two days exploring Phoenixβs highlights. π Desert Botanical Garden π΅ This massive desert garden is packed with countless types of cacti β tall, short, chubby, quirky! π΅β¨ Also features flowers, plants, and special exhibitions. A super cute and uniquely desert-themed experience! We spent half a day with our kiddo and still didnβt cover everything. π Hole in the Rock After the garden, we headed to Papago Parkβs famous rock formation to catch the sunset π . Just a short drive away! Parked and took a easy trail up to the hole in the rock. Sat inside the opening overlooking Phoenix β stunning views! π Phoenix Old Town Scottsdale Next day, we started with brunch in Old Town (food was okay, but the garden ambiance was lovely β avocado toast recommended! π₯). Then we explored the charming streets filled with boutiques, art galleries, and live street performances. The area blends European and Mediterranean vibes β so photogenic and relaxing! πΈ Must-visit spots: Phoenix Sign mural Bronze Horse Fountain The Mission (white church) βͺοΈ π ASU Art Museum My first pink museum! π The architecture is incredibly artistic β the entire building is pink and looks amazing against the blue Arizona sky. A must-visit for modern art lovers! π¦ On the way, we grabbed a super affordable lobster roll β packed with fresh lobster meat.
